Crypto Incentive MechanismsCrypto incentive mechanisms are designed to reward users for specific actions within a blockchain ecosystem. These mechanisms leverage digital tokens to encourage desired behaviors, such as participating in network activities or contributing to community growth. For instance, a blockchain project might reward users with tokens for verifying transactions or creating content that drives engagement.
One practical example is a decentralized application (dApp) that rewards users with tokens for completing tasks or achieving milestones. These tokens can then be used within the ecosystem or traded on exchanges. By aligning incentives with user actions, crypto incentive mechanisms create a self-sustaining cycle of engagement and reward.

Smart Contract RewardsSmart contracts are self-executing contracts with the terms directly written into code. They can be programmed to automatically distribute token rewards based on predefined conditions. For instance, a smart contract could be set up to reward users with tokens for participating in a decentralized finance (DeFi) protocol or staking their tokens to secure the network.

How Do Tokenomics Work?Tokenomics refers to the economic model surrounding a token, including its creation, distribution, and management. A well-designed tokenomics model ensures that tokens have value and utility within the ecosystem. For example, a project might allocate a portion of its tokens for community rewards, another portion for development funds, and the remaining for public sale.
The distribution of tokens is a critical aspect of tokenomics. How do I securely store my reward tokens?Reward tokens should be stored in a secure wallet that supports the specific token standard (e.g., ERC-20, BEP-20). Hardware wallets like Ledger or Trezor offer robust security, while software wallets like MetaMask or Trust Wallet provide convenient access. Always ensure you keep your private keys and seed phrases secure and never share them with anyone.

Are token rewards taxable?Token rewards are generally considered taxable income in many jurisdictions. The specific tax implications depend on your country's regulations. It's essential to keep accurate records of your token rewards and consult with a tax professional to ensure compliance with local laws.
What is an airdrop, and how can I participate?An airdrop is a distribution of free tokens to users' wallets, often used as a marketing strategy to promote a new cryptocurrency project. To participate, you typically need to meet specific criteria, such as holding a particular cryptocurrency, following the project on social media, or inviting friends. How do staking rewards work?Staking rewards are tokens given to users for locking up their tokens in a staking contract, which helps secure and maintain the blockchain network. The rewards are typically a percentage of the staked amount, paid out at regular intervals. For example, a project might offer a 10% annual percentage yield (APY) for staking its native token, with rewards distributed weekly.

How are token rewards distributed technically?Token rewards are typically distributed using smart contracts, which are self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ement directly written into code. These smart contracts can be programmed to release tokens at specific intervals, based on certain conditions, or manually triggered by an authorized party. What are the gas fees associated with token reward distributions?Gas fees are the costs associated with executing transactions on a blockchain network. The fees vary depending on the network's congestion and the complexity of the transaction. For instance, distributing tokens to multiple wallets using Bulk Token Sender can significantly reduce gas fees compared to sending individual transactions. On the Ethereum network, gas fees can range from a few dollars to over $100 during peak congestion times.

What are the security considerations for token reward systems?Token reward systems must prioritize security to protect users' funds and maintain trust in the project. This includes using secure smart contracts, implementing robust access controls, and regularly auditing the system for vulnerabilities. Additionally, projects should educate users on best practices for securing their wallets and private keys. For instance, a project might hire a reputable smart contract auditing firm to review its reward system code and publish the audit results for transparency.
